Manchester City continues to apply pressure in the Premier League title race following their recent 2-1 victory over Nottingham Forest, temporarily lifting them to the top of the table. The blues scored both goals in the second half, starting with Tijjani Reijnders finding the net shortly after the break, aided by Rayan Cherki. Although Omari Hutchinson equalized for Forest, Cherki clinched the win with a late goal, showcasing his vital role in the match.

Despite their momentary lead, City was soon overtaken by Arsenal, who reclaimed the top spot with their own victory against Brighton at the Emirates Stadium. As the competition heats up, it becomes essential to analyze the upcoming fixtures for the top teams in the league.

Currently, Manchester City sits in second place with 40 points, and their next five fixtures are crucial for maintaining their title aspirations:

– January 1: vs Sunderland (A) at 8pm
– January 4: vs Chelsea (H) at 5.30pm
– January 7: vs Brighton (H) at 7.30pm
– January 17: vs Manchester United (A) at 12.30pm
– January 24: vs Wolves (H) at 3pm

In contrast, league leaders Arsenal, with 42 points, face the following matches:

– December 30: vs Aston Villa (H) at 8.15pm
– January 3: vs Bournemouth (A) at 5.30pm
– January 8: vs Liverpool (H) at 8pm
– January 17: vs Nottingham Forest (A) at 5.30pm
– January 25: vs Manchester United (H) at 4.30pm

Aston Villa is also in the mix, currently sitting third with 39 points, and they will have opportunities to challenge the top two:

– December 30: vs Arsenal (A) at 8.15pm
– January 3: vs Nottingham Forest (H) at 12.30pm
– January 7: vs Crystal Palace (A) at 7.30pm
– January 18: vs Everton (H) at 4.30pm
– January 25: vs Newcastle (A) at 2pm
